• [XAF] Keep the DetailView open in a popup window


     public class ViewController1 : ViewController
        {
            ListViewProcessCurrentObjectController controller;
            protected override void OnActivated()
            {
                base.OnActivated();
                controller = Frame.GetController<ListViewProcessCurrentObjectController>();
                controller.CustomizeShowViewParameters += controller_CustomizeShowViewParameters;
            }
            void controller_CustomizeShowViewParameters(object sender, CustomizeShowViewParametersEventArgs e)
            {
                e.ShowViewParameters.TargetWindow = TargetWindow.NewModalWindow;
            }
            protected override void OnDeactivated()
            {
                controller.CustomizeShowViewParameters -= controller_CustomizeShowViewParameters;
                base.OnDeactivated();
            }
        }
    
        public class MyNewObjectViewController : WinNewObjectViewController
        {
            protected override void New(SingleChoiceActionExecuteEventArgs args)
            {
                base.New(args);
                args.ShowViewParameters.TargetWindow = TargetWindow.NewModalWindow;
            }
        }
  • 相关阅读:
    抱歉
    The area
    sort
    Problem D
    Problem B
    错排
    第8集 仪表开关电源照明原理图
    第7集 驱动与电气原理图绘制
    第6集 初步使用EPLAN部件库部件功能
    第5集 软件中建立项目结构
  • 原文地址:https://www.cnblogs.com/Tonyyang/p/4245525.html
Copyright © 2020-2023  润新知